The time has come
To stop allowing the clutter
To clutter my mind
Like dirty snow,
Shove it off and find
Clear time, clear water.
Time for a change,
Let silence in like a cat
Who has sat at my door
Neither wild nor strange
Hoping for food from my store
And shivering on the mat.
Let silence in.
She will rarely speak or mew,
She will sleep on my bed
And all I have ever been
Either false or true
Will live again in my head.
For it is now or not
As old age silts the stream,
To shove away the clutter,
To untie every knot,
To take the time to dream,
To come back to still water.

"New Year Resolve" by May Sarton, from Collected Poems 1930-1993


I don't do resolutions (and have enjoyed reading all the scientific research saying they don't work), but a college classmate gave me the idea to write a letter to myself on New Year's Eve.  I began this tradition while in England and now have 27 years worth of letters.  It's a bit surreal to read things written by my 20 something self~but it's a tradition I intend to continue.
